The State Department’s harsh response to Erdogan: “Greece’s sovereignty over these [Aegean] islands is not in question”

State Department issues a direct statement rebuking Erdogan’s threat against Greece’s islands, stating that such threats are “counterproductive” in light of Russia’s invasion of Ukraine.

U.S. reminding Ankara: “Greece’s sovereignty over these [Aegean] islands is not in question.”

According to the State Department answering questions from ERT, Athens News Agency and Hellas Journal:

At a time when Russia has again invaded a sovereign European state, statements that could raise tensions between NATO Allies are particularly unhelpful. The United States continues to encourage our NATO Allies to work together to maintain peace and security in the region, and to resolve differences diplomatically. The sovereignty and territorial integrity of all countries should be respected and protected. Greece’s sovereignty over these islands is not in question. We urge all parties to avoid rhetoric and actions that could further raise tensions.
